Shares of Hudson City Bancorp (NASDAQ:HCBK) traded today at $5.33, breaking its 52-week low. Approximately 5.7 million shares have changed hands today, as compared to an average 30-day volume of 6 million shares.
There is potential upside of 59.7% for shares of Hudson City Bancorp based on a current price of $5.52 and an average consensus analyst price target of $8.82. Hudson City Bancorp shares should first meet resistance at the 50-day moving average (MA) of $6.75 and find additional resistance at the 200-day MA of $9.39.
In the past 52 weeks, shares of Hudson City Bancorp have traded between the current low of $5.33 and a high of $13.26 and are now at $5.45. Over the last five market days, the 200-day moving average (MA) has gone down 1% while the 50-day MA has declined 2.1%.
Hudson City Bancorp, Inc. is a bank holding company. The Company, through its banking subsidiary, is a federally chartered stock savings bank that offers traditional deposit products, residential real estate mortgage loans and consumer loans. Hudson also purchase mortgages and mortgage-backed securities
